Course Details

Inclusive Festival Design: Understanding diversity, accessibility, and cultural sensitivity in festival planning.
Universal Accessibility: Principles and practices for creating physically and mentally accessible festival spaces.
Cultural Sensitivity in Festivals: Exploring cultural differences, promoting respect and understanding, and avoiding appropriation.
Diversity and Inclusion Strategies: Implementing inclusive hiring practices, programming, and marketing for festivals.
Accessible Communication: Utilizing clear language, multiple formats, and technology to ensure effective communication for all.
Community Engagement: Building relationships with diverse communities, stakeholders, and partners.
Inclusive Event Management: Addressing accessibility and inclusion in event logistics, safety, and emergency response.
Evaluating Inclusive Festival Experiences: Measuring success, gathering feedback, and continuously improving festival experiences.
Inclusive Leadership: Developing inclusive leadership skills to foster a culture of respect and inclusion.

Career Path

The Global Certificate in Inclusive Festival Experiences is a valuable credential to stay relevant in today's diverse festival landscape. This certificate focuses on job roles that cater to the growing demand for accessibility, diversity, and inclusion in festivals across the United Kingdom. This section explores the trends and skills required for various roles: 1. **Festival Coordinator**: These professionals manage festival logistics, ensuring smooth operations and diverse representation in artists, vendors, and attendees. 2. **Accessibility Specialist**: Experts in this field work towards making festivals accessible to people with disabilities, developing strategies for venue layout, transportation, and communication. 3. **Diversity & Inclusion Manager**: This role focuses on promoting diversity within the festival, from the lineup to audience participation, and fostering a welcoming atmosphere for all. 4. **Sustainability Coordinator**: With festivals under scrutiny for their environmental impact, these professionals create and implement eco-friendly initiatives. 5. **Community Outreach Coordinator**: This role focuses on engaging with local communities, fostering positive relationships, and ensuring festivals reflect the area's cultural and social values. By gaining proficiency in these areas, you can help shape the future of inclusive festival experiences while advancing your career in the events industry.
